Catalog description
Examination of the uses of various literary genres-including fiction, autobiography, poetry, and biography-to raise questions about how we might live a good life, even a magnificent one. Drawing largely from the Spiritual Exercises and Autobiography of Ignatius Loyola, we will explore some of the ways that literature raises questions of vocation, discernment, identification, compassion.
